Specification Comparison

Parameter ATMEGA168PB-AUR ATMEGA328PB-ANR
Brand Microchip Technology Microchip Technology
Category Microcontrollers Microcontrollers
Lifecycle Status Active Active
Stock Status In Stock In Stock
Unit Price (USD) $1.58 $1.30
Core Processor AVR 8-bit RISC AVR 8-bit RISC
Program Memory Size 16 KB (8K x 16) ISP Flash β€”
EEPROM Size 512 B β€”
SRAM Size 1 KB β€”
Maximum Clock Frequency 20 MHz β€”
Throughput Approaching 1 MIPS per MHz β€”
General Purpose I/O Lines 27 β€”
Working Registers 32 general-purpose β€”
Supply Voltage Range 1.8 V to 5.5 V β€”
Operating Temperature -40 C to +85 C -40C to +105C
Package / Case 32-TQFP (7x7 mm) β€”
Mounting Type Surface Mount Surface Mount
ADC Resolution 10-bit 10-bit
Timer/Counters Three flexible timer/counters with compare modes β€”
Communication Interfaces USART, SPI, TWI (I2C) β€”
Packaging Tape & Reel (AUR suffix) β€”
RoHS Status Compliant (Pb-free, Halide-free, fully Green) β€”
Series AVR ATmega, Functional Safety (FuSa) β€”
Core Size β€” 8-bit
Speed β€” 20 MHz
Flash Memory β€” 32 KB (16K x 16)
EEPROM β€” 2 KB
SRAM β€” 4 KB
Operating Voltage Range β€” 1.8 V to 5.5 V
Number of I/O β€” 27
General Purpose Working Registers β€” 32
USART Peripherals β€” 3
SPI Peripherals β€” 2
I2C (TWI) Peripherals β€” 2
Package β€” 32-TQFP (7 x 7 mm)
Connectivity β€” I2C, SPI, UART/USART
Programmability β€” In-System Programmable (ISP), read-while-write
